Chamber Events
- Annual Meeting and Banquet
The annual membership meeting celebrates the year's accomplishments, introduces new board members, and spotlights goals for the new year. Held in January.
- Business Showcase
Major event designed for Chamber members and wellness-related businesses to present products and services to the public. Held in October.
- Cookout
Fun and games, food and beverages at the cookout. Held in May.
- Golf Tournament
Tournament for members held annually with prizes and fun activities on each hole. Held in October.
- Manufacturing Appreciation Week
The Chamber salutes local manufacturers as part of Georgia MAW with plant tours and an awards breakfast. Held in April each year.
Business Development and Community Outreach
- Leadership Bartow - This comprehensive program is a journey into leadership development, broad community knowledge, and team building. August - April.
- Ambassadors - Chamber Ambassadors promote the Chamber and welcome new members.
- Ribbon Cuttings - Announce the opening, new focus or new location of a member business.
- Educational Series - Seminars on topics pertinent to members businesses.
- Adairsville Chamber Council - Breakfast meeting in Adairsville for business, economic and quality of life concerns. The first Thursday of each month.
- Business After Hours - A very popular networking event. Receptions are hosted at different member businesses each month.
- Legislative Events - This includes the Government Breakfast, Legislative Dinner, Reception and Drive-In to the state capitol, Georgia Chamber Eggs & Issues, forums, and an annual trip to Washington D.C.
- Drugs Don't Work - Implementing a statewide program to eliminate drugs in the workplace.
- Mentoring - Promotes individual adult involvement with students in local schools.
- Small Business Council - Focuses on issues vital to small business. Offers seminars throughout the year.
- Not for Profit Executive Roundtable - Forum and educational programs for non-profit organization leadership. Meets monthly for lunch.
- Youth Leadership - Develops leadership skills in high school sophomores.
